Fha Title 1 Loan Lenders Fha Renovation Loan Rates Mortgage rates are somewhat higher for FHA 203k loans. Expect to receive a rate about 0.75 percent to 1.00 percent higher than for a standard FHA loan. Down payment assistance programs. FHA allows homebuyers to use down payment assistance programs. You can view available HUD first-time buyer programs on the HUD website. Your local Government will also have various first-time home buyer programs and down payment assistance listed on their website.

HUD has long had concerns about third parties being involved in providing down payment assistance to borrowers of FHA loans, particularly third parties that can profit from the transaction.

Current guidelines allow borrowers to receive down payment help in the form of donations and grants. There are many grants available to help home buyers overcome the hurdle of a down payment expense. Many of these programs are operated at the local level, by city, county and/or state housing agencies.
